Preoperative or postoperative start of prophylaxis for venous thromboembolism with low-molecular-weight heparin in elective hip surgery?
Prophylaxis of venous thromboembolism with low-molecular-weight heparins in patients undergoing major orthopedic surgery is currently initiated according to at least 3 different regimens. In Europe, traditionally, prophylaxis is started 12 hours before surgery, whereas in North America it is initiated 12 to 48 hours postoperatively. The third regimen (perioperative) begins prophylaxis either earlier than 12 hours before or 12 hours after surgery. Unfortunately, the optimal regimen is uncertain because direct comparisons among these regimens with sufficiently large sample sizes are not available. ⋯ We find no convincing evidence that starting prophylaxis preoperatively is associated with a lower incidence of venous thromboembolism than starting postoperatively. Perioperative regimens may lower the risk of postoperative thrombosis, but if so, this positive effect is offset by an increase in postoperative major bleeding.

The prevalence of asymptomatic deep vein thrombosis diagnosed by venography after hip or knee replacement remains high despite 7 to 10 days of anticoagulant prophylaxis. However, the risk of symptomatic events in such patients is unclear. We performed a meta-analysis to provide reliable estimates of the risk of symptomatic venous thromboembolism occurring within 3 months of hip or knee replacement in patients who received short-duration (7-10 days) anticoagulant prophylaxis. ⋯ In patients who undergo hip or knee replacement and receive short-duration anticoagulant prophylaxis, symptomatic nonfatal venous thromboembolism will occur in about 1 of 32 patients and fatal pulmonary embolism will occur in about 1 of 1000 patients within 3 months of the surgery. Although the prevalence of asymptomatic deep vein thrombosis is more than 2-fold higher after knee replacement than after hip replacement 7 to 10 days after surgery, in the subsequent 3 months, symptomatic venous thromboembolism is more likely to occur after hip replacement.

Sildenafil for male erectile dysfunction: a systematic review and meta-analysis.
To determine the efficacy and safety of sildenafil citrate in the treatment of male erectile dysfunction. ⋯ Sildenafil improves erectile function and is generally well tolerated. Treatment response seems to vary between patient subgroups, although sildenafil has greater efficacy than placebo in all evaluated subgroups.

Back pain is a common problem for which cyclobenzaprine hydrochloride is frequently prescribed. ⋯ Cyclobenzaprine is more effective than placebo in the management of back pain; the effect is modest and comes at the price of greater adverse effects. The effect is greatest in the first 4 days of treatment, suggesting that shorter courses may be better. Studies comparing the relative value of acetaminophen, nonsteroidal anti-inflammatory drugs, and cyclobenzaprine individually and in combination in the treatment of back pain are needed.

A search for sex differences in response to analgesia.
It is generally accepted that males and females respond differently to painful conditions. With few exceptions, according to the published literature, females demonstrate a lower pain threshold and a lower tolerance of painful stimuli. There is some support in the literature that females experience greater analgesic efficacy than do males after the administration of narcotic analgesics. We compared the analgesic response of females and males to ibuprofen in a post-third-molar extraction dental pain model. ⋯ Our results demonstrated no sex effect on the analgesic response to ibuprofen. These results were obtained under the post-third-molar extraction setting, in which the least possible confounding factors are present. To fully establish the generality of this phenomenon, studies should be carried out in other pain models and using analgesic medications with different mechanisms of action.
